Atualização matou lightdm e xfce4 (Ubuntu 16.04. 4)

5

Dois dias atrás, o atualizador de software fez a coisa mais comum e pediu uma reinicialização. Eu reiniciei em uma tela preta com um cursor piscando.

Deixando cair em ctrl-alt-f1 , aprendi que o lightdm não estava conseguindo iniciar com um erro. Eu ainda podia startx ou startxfce4 para trazer o gui. Mas uma vez, não consegui e ainda não consegui abrir nenhum navegador. Algumas coisas serão abertas, a maioria das janelas de configurações, mas não o Mousepad ou outros aplicativos nfce nativos.

Até agora eu tentei remover lightdm substituindo-o por xdm, que resolveu o cursor piscante, mas não faz diferença uma vez que eu esteja em xfce4

A saída Journalctl e os logs / var / log / lightdm não me dizem muito. O Firefox registra um erro de segfault, o Vivaldi, o cromo e o bravo simplesmente não fazem nada. A partir do terminal apenas sai sem mensagem de erro.

Eu tentei dpkg-reconfigure nos drivers Nvidia, no xfce, lightdm e inicializando em vários kernels. Nada.

Eu nem sei ao certo qual atualização fez, já que meus logs do dpkg não estão me mostrando. Tudo o que sei é que teria sido uma atualização para o Ubuntu 16.04 por volta de 27 a 28 de março

Não é possível fornecer saída de terminal, já que estou digitando isso em um tablet. Mas este sistema especifica:

O kernel é 4.13.0.37 genérico, Ubuntu 16.04.4, lightdm 1.18.3, xfce4 versão mais recente do 4.12, usando uma placa Nvidia GeForce executando o pacote nvidia-current (nvidia-304)

Pode adicionar mais detalhes necessários

EDIT: Ainda não há sucesso aqui. Eu tentei com o kernel anterior, 4.13.0.36, e com 4.4.0-116

Substituiu lightdm por xdm e tentou lxde em vez de xfce . O XDM carregará uma GUI, mas não consigo abrir nenhuma janela do navegador ou aplicativos nativos do xfce. O editor de texto do LXDE e outros aplicativos serão abertos, mas nada mais.

Neste momento, parece uma biblioteca maluca ou uma questão de driver de vídeo ... mas estou sem ideias.

Alguma ideia?

    
por mutifarious 31.03.2018 / 04:16

1 resposta

2

Depois de quatro dias, finalmente encontrei a solução para isso, então aqui está, apenas no caso de alguém se deparar com esse problema.

Acontece que eu estava certo sobre o problema do driver de vídeo. Quando pesquisei a saída de journalctl , percebi que havia um problema com o serviço gpu-manager .

update-alternatives: error: no alternatives for x86_64-linux-gnu_gfxcore_conf

O que levou a esse erro:

Failed to start Detect the available GPUs and deal with any system changes.

E isso estava causando o erro que eu encontrei originalmente no lightdm, bem como os problemas da GUI.

Encontrei a solução em este tópico . O que eu tive que fazer foi instalar o pacote HWE para o Xserver:

apt-get install xserver-xorg-hwe-16.04

Uma vez que atualizou, consegui reinicializar e o Lightdm foi iniciado na GUI normalmente.

Espero que isso ajude alguém a sair.

    
por mutifarious 02.04.2018 / 05:17